by Hiroyo Masuko This box is handmade in Yokohama, Japan. This work is made using a hammer - a practice known as Tsuiki. In Japanese, “tsuiki,” is the art of using a metal hammer (tsui) to raise (ki) a sheet of copper metal. It is an ancient craft - one that elevates everyday objects, in turn elevating every day. M
